Child Killed When ATV Rolls Over

An all-terrain-vehicle incident April 3 claimed the life of a 12-year-old Cincinnati boy, according to an Indiana Department of Natural Resources press release. Emergency personnel responded to Haspin Acres Off-Road and Motocross Park, Laurel, shortly before 4 p.m. “Jared Douglas was found in a ravine with the ATV on top of him by family members. The youth had left the campsite on an ATV to get some firewood. When failing to return in a timely manner, the family began their search,” reported Indiana Conservation Officer William Browne. “The youth suffered major head trauma and was pronounced dead at the scene by the coroner,” Browne revealed. The incident is still under investigation by Indiana Conservation Officers and Franklin County Sheriff’s Department officers. Laurel firefighters and EMS members also responded to the scene.
